The change of base formula and logarithmic properties are related but distinct concepts. Logarithmic properties, such as the product rule and power rule, allow us to simplify and manipulate logarithmic expressions. The change of base formula, on the other hand, enables us to convert logarithms from one base to another.

The change of base formula is used when we need to compare or combine logarithmic values with different bases. This is particularly useful when working with data that has been measured in different units or when trying to find the common logarithm of a number.

So, what is the change of base formula? Simply put, it's a mathematical concept that allows us to convert logarithms from one base to another. This formula is used when we need to compare or combine logarithmic values with different bases. The formula is:
